如何将小程序不到服务器

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要将小程序不依赖服务器,可以采用以下方法:

    1. 使用云开发
      小程序的云开发能够为小程序提供一整套的后端服务,包括数据库存储、云函数、云存储等,无需自行搭建服务器。通过云开发,开发者只需要编写前端代码,将数据存储和逻辑处理交由云开发来实现。

    2. 使用本地存储
      小程序提供了本地存储的API,包括LocalStorage和SessionStorage。开发者可以将数据存储在客户端的本地缓存中,无需依赖服务器。不过需要注意的是,本地存储的容量有限,不适合存储大量的数据。

    3. 使用第三方服务
      有些小程序的功能可以借助第三方服务来实现,比如地图定位、支付等。开发者可以选择合适的第三方服务,并通过API接口来实现相关功能,从而避免自行搭建服务器。

    需要注意的是,不依赖服务器也意味着无法实现一些需要服务器支持的功能,比如用户数据的持久化存储、数据同步等。所以,在考虑不依赖服务器的同时,也需要对小程序的需求和功能进行合理的规划和设计。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如何将小程序连接到服务器

    1. 选择合适的服务器:首先要选择一个适合小程序的服务器。可以选择虚拟私有服务器(VPS),云服务器或者专用服务器,根据项目的具体需求和预算进行选择。

    2. 配置服务器环境:在服务器上安装操作系统,如Linux或Windows Server。根据小程序的开发环境,搭建相应的开发环境,如Node.js,Java,Python等。同时,还要安装数据库,如MySQL,MongoDB等。

    3. 注册域名和SSL证书:为了让小程序能通过域名访问服务器,需要先注册一个域名,并将域名解析到服务器的IP地址上。同时,为了保证数据传输的安全性,还需要为域名申请一个SSL证书。

    4. 编写后端代码:通过调用后端API来实现小程序与服务器的通信。根据需要,可以使用不同的后端技术,如Express.js,Spring Boot等。同时,还可以选择使用Web框架或者微服务的架构来构建后端系统。

    5. 部署代码:将编写好的后端代码部署到服务器上。可以使用FTP,SSH等工具将代码上传到服务器上。然后,根据具体的技术要求,配置好服务器的相应参数,如端口号,防火墙规则等。

    6. 设置域名和SSL证书:在服务器上配置域名和SSL证书,确保小程序能够通过域名访问到服务器。可以通过Nginx等工具进行配置。

    7. 测试与调试:在小程序中调用后端API进行测试,并根据需要进行调试。确保小程序与服务器的通信正常,并且能够正确地获取和处理数据。

    总结:将小程序连接到服务器需要选择合适的服务器,并配置好服务器的环境。同时,还需要注册域名和申请SSL证书,以保证数据传输的安全性。然后,编写后端代码,并将其部署到服务器上。最后,进行测试与调试,确保小程序与服务器的通信正常。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要将小程序部署到服务器上,需要按照以下步骤进行操作:

    1. 选择服务器:首先需要选择一台服务器来部署小程序。可以选择云服务器、虚拟主机或者自己搭建的物理服务器等。根据实际需求选择适合的服务器类型和规格。

    2. 系统环境配置:在服务器上安装和配置适应的操作系统和软件环境,以满足小程序的运行需求。通常情况下,可以选择Linux操作系统,并安装Nginx作为Web服务器或者代理服务器,同时配置Node.js环境。

    3. 域名和SSL证书:为了让用户能够通过域名访问小程序,需要注册一个域名,并将域名解析到服务器上。同时,为了保证数据传输的安全性,还需要申请并配置SSL证书。

    4. 数据库配置:根据小程序的需求,选择合适的数据库管理系统,并在服务器上进行安装和配置。可以选择MySQL、MongoDB等常用的数据库类型。

    5. 代码上传与部署:将小程序的代码上传到服务器上,并进行部署。可以使用FTP、SCP等工具将代码从本地上传到服务器上,然后在服务器上进行解压和配置。

    6. 服务器配置调优:为了提高小程序的性能和稳定性,可以对服务器进行一些配置调优。例如,调整Nginx的缓存策略、优化数据库索引等操作。

    7. 网络配置与安全防护:配置服务器的网络环境,设置防火墙规则和安全策略,确保服务器的网络安全。可以使用防火墙工具、安全扫描工具等进行配置和检测。

    8. 监控和日志管理:为了及时发现和解决潜在的问题,可以在服务器上配置监控系统和日志管理系统。可以使用监控工具、日志分析工具等进行配置和管理。

    9. 运维管理:在小程序部署完成后,需要进行运维管理,包括定期备份数据、监控服务器性能、定期更新软件和补丁等工作。

    以上是将小程序部署到服务器的一般操作流程和步骤。具体的操作步骤可能因服务器类型、操作系统、软件环境等因素而有所差异。在实际操作过程中,可以参考操作系统和软件的官方文档,或者查阅相关的教程和经验分享,以便更好地完成部署工作。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部